Settings menu

Name

Description

 

 

DPMS

Allows to switch the display power

 

management system on/off. See note

 

below.

 

 

Power LED

Allows to switch the power LED’s on

 

state on/off. The LED's orange DPMS

 

state is not influenced by this setting.

 

So, when the display goes into power-

 

saving mode, the LED will turn orange,

 

even if it was switched off by this set-

 

ting

 

 

User controls

Allows to disable the touch keys on the

 

front.

 

When switched off, the user cannot dis-

 

play the OSD until the user controls key-

 

code is entered.

 

 

Sound

Allows to switch the sound on/off.

 

When switched on, a short beep sounds

 

each time you touch a soft touch key.

 

 

Automatic menu exit

Allows to switch the automatic menu

 

exit on/off. When switched on, the OSD

 

is closed automatically when left idle

 

for a certain time.
